# Configure OIDC refresh tokens | ||
|
||
OIDC refresh tokens allow your Coder deployment to maintain user sessions beyond the initial access token expiration. | ||
Without properly configured refresh tokens, users will be automatically logged out when their access token expires. | ||
This is typically after one hour, but varies by provider, and can disrupt the user's workflow. | ||
|
||
> [!IMPORTANT] | ||
> Misconfigured refresh tokens can lead to frequent user authentication prompts. | ||
> | ||
> After the admin enables refresh tokens, all existing users must log out and back in again to obtain a refresh token. | ||
|
||
<div class="tabs"> | ||
|
||
### Azure AD | ||
|
||
Go to the Azure Portal > **Azure Active Directory** > **App registrations** > Your Coder app and make the following changes: | ||
|
||
1. In the **Authentication** tab: | ||
|
||
- **Platform configuration** > Web | ||
- Ensure **Allow public client flows** is `No` (Coder is confidential) | ||
- **Implicit grant / hybrid flows** can stay unchecked | ||
|
||
1. In the **API permissions** tab: | ||
|
||
- Add the built-in permission `offline_access` under **Microsoft Graph** > **Delegated permissions** | ||
- Keep `openid`, `profile`, and `email` | ||
|
||
1. In the **Certificates & secrets** tab: | ||
|
||
- Verify a Client secret (or certificate) is valid. | ||
Coder uses it to redeem refresh tokens. | ||
|
||
1. In your [Coder configuration](../../../reference/cli/server.md#--oidc-auth-url-params), request the same scopes: | ||
|
||
```env | ||
CODER_OIDC_SCOPES=openid,profile,email,offline_access | ||
``` | ||
|
||
1. Restart Coder and have users log out and back again for the changes to take effect. | ||
|
||
Alternatively, you can force a sign-out for all users with the | ||
[sign-out request process](https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/entra/identity-platform/v2-protocols-oidc#send-a-sign-out-request). | ||
|
||
1. Azure issues rolling refresh tokens with a default absolute expiration of 90 days and inactivity expiration of 24 hours. | ||
|
||
You can adjust these settings under **Authentication methods** > **Token lifetime** (or use Conditional-Access policies in Entra ID). | ||
|
||
> [!NOTE] | ||
> You don't need to configure the 'Expose an API' section for refresh tokens to work. | ||
|
||
Learn more in the [Microsoft Entra documentation](https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/entra/identity-platform/v2-protocols-oidc#enable-id-tokens). | ||

### Keycloak | ||
|
||
The `access_type` parameter has two possible values: `online` and `offline`. | ||
By default, the value is set to `offline`. | ||
|
||
This means that when a user authenticates using OIDC, the application requests offline access to the user's resources, | ||
including the ability to refresh access tokens without requiring the user to reauthenticate. | ||
|
||
Add the `offline_access` scope to enable refresh tokens in your | ||
[Coder configuration](../../../reference/cli/server.md#--oidc-auth-url-params): | ||
|
||
```env | ||
CODER_OIDC_SCOPES=openid,profile,email,offline_access | ||
CODER_OIDC_AUTH_URL_PARAMS='{"access_type":"offline"}' | ||
``` | ||
|
||
### PingFederate | ||
|
||
1. In PingFederate go to **Applications** > **OAuth Clients** > Your Coder client. | ||
|
||
1. On the **Client** tab: | ||
|
||
- **Grant Types**: Enable `refresh_token` | ||
- **Allowed Scopes**: Add `offline_access` and keep `openid`, `profile`, and `email` | ||
|
||
1. Optionally, in **Token Settings** | ||
|
||
- **Refresh Token Lifetime**: set a value that matches your security policy. Ping's default is 30 days. | ||
- **Idle Timeout**: ensure it's more than or equal to the lifetime of the access token so that refreshes don't fail prematurely. | ||
|
||
1. Save your changes in PingFederate. | ||
|
||
1. In your [Coder configuration](../../../reference/cli/server.md#--oidc-scopes), add the `offline_access` scope: | ||
|
||
```env | ||
CODER_OIDC_SCOPES=openid,profile,email,offline_access | ||
``` | ||
|
||
1. Restart your Coder deployment to apply these changes. | ||
|
||
Users must log out and log in once to store their new refresh tokens. | ||
After that, sessions should last until the Ping Federate refresh token expires. | ||
|
||
Learn more in the [PingFederate documentation](https://docs.pingidentity.com/pingfederate/12.2/administrators_reference_guide/pf_configuring_oauth_clients.html). | ||
|
||
</div> | ||

## Confirm refresh token configuration | ||
|
||
To verify refresh tokens are working correctly: | ||
|
||
1. Check that your OIDC configuration includes the required refresh token parameters: | ||
|
||
- `offline_access` scope for most providers | ||
- `"access_type": "offline"` for Google | ||
|
||
1. Verify provider-specific token configuration: | ||
|
||
<div class="tabs"> | ||
|
||
### Azure AD | ||
|
||
Use [jwt.ms](https://jwt.ms) to inspect the `id_token` and ensure the `rt_hash` claim is present. | ||
This shows that a refresh token was issued. | ||
|
||
|
||
If users are still being logged out periodically, check your client configuration in Google Cloud Console. | ||
|
||
### Keycloak | ||
|
||
Review Keycloak sessions for the presence of refresh tokens | ||
|
||
### Ping Federate | ||
|
||
- Verify the client sent `offline_access` in the `grantedScopes` portion of the ID token | ||
- Confirm `refresh_token` appears in the `grant_types` list returned by `/pf-admin-api/v1/oauth/clients/{id}` | ||
|
||
</div> | ||
|
||
1. Verify users can stay logged in beyond the identity provider's access token expiration period (typically 1 hour). | ||
|
||
1. Monitor Coder logs for `failed to renew OIDC token: token has expired` messages. | ||
There should not be any. | ||
|
||
If all verification steps pass successfully, your refresh token configuration is working properly. | ||

## Troubleshooting OIDC Refresh Tokens | ||
|
||
### Users are logged out too frequently | ||

**Symptoms**: | ||
|
||
- Users experience session timeouts and must re-authenticate | ||
- Session timeouts typically occur after the access token expiration period (varies by provider, commonly 1 hour) | ||
|
||
**Causes**: | ||
|
||
- Missing `offline_access` scope in `CODER_OIDC_SCOPES` | ||
- Provider not configured to issue refresh tokens | ||

### Refresh tokens don't work after configuration change | ||
|
||
**Symptoms**: | ||
|
||
- Session timeouts continue despite refresh token configuration and users re-authenticating | ||
- Some users experience frequent logouts | ||
|
||
**Cause**: | ||
|
||
- Existing user sessions don't have refresh tokens stored | ||
- Configuration may be incomplete | ||
|
||
**Solution**: | ||
|
||
- Users must log out and log in again to get refresh tokens stored in the database | ||
- Verify you've correctly configured your provider as described in the configuration steps above | ||
- Check Coder logs for specific error messages related to token refresh |
